●Overview:
■DSA1000A Series Spectrum Analyzer is designed with small volume, light weight, high cost performance, and having an easy-operated keyboard layout. Features include a high definition 8.5 inch TFT color LCD, easy to understand settings andmessages on the display interface, standard or configurable USB, LAN and GPIB communication interfaces that enable users to display or control the instrument over virtual terminals and remote networks. It is widely used in education, science, corporate centers, industrial production and many other fields.
●Main features:
■Frequency Range: 9 kHz to 3 GHz;
■Display Average Noise Level (DANL): -14 8 dBm;
■Phase Noise: -88 dBc/Hz @ 10 kHz offset (Typical);
■Total Amplitude Accuracy: <1.0 dB;
■Minimum Resolution Bandwidth: 10 Hz;
■Standard with EMI Filter and Quasi-Peak Detector;
■Standard with Preamplifier;
■3 GHz Tracking Generator (DSA1030A-TG);
■Built-in lithium battery (China only), can provide power continuously for three hours;
■Plenty of measurement functions and auto settings for choosing;
■8.5 inches widescreen display, clear and vivid interface, easy-to-use design;
■Various interfaces such as LAN, USB Host, USB Device, VGA or GPIB (optional);
■Compact design with only 13.7 lbs (without battery);
■Enhance or expand analyzer functions by using the PC software, Ultra Spectrum.
